Hitchcock Dinner with Entrepreneurs
Launched in 2001 with support from the John E. and Jeanne T. Hughes Foundation, Dinner With Entrepreneurs brings students together with entrepreneurs in a dinner setting. WPI students enjoy time with entrepreneurs, getting to learn about entrepreneurship. The upcoming season is funded by alumni Jeremy and Elizabeth (Cash) Hitchcock.
